Are chocolate Labs good guard dogs?

The answer to “are Labs good guard dogs” is not really. Labs have been bred to be unaggressive, friendly, and slow to bite – all traits that are not suitable for guard dogs. If you get a lab, you should not expect him or her to be a very good guard dog.

Is there such a thing as a chocolate Labrador Retriever?

In more recent years, there are breeders who’ve concentrated on producing chocolate labs for field and trials disciplines. They’ve been proven to have the ability to compete with and to shine against labs of other colors. So a chocolate Labrador Retriever can be just as smart and capable as any other lab.

How much does a chocolate lab puppy cost?

How much are Chocolate Lab puppies? Chocolate Labrador Retriever puppies can come in at a higher price due to their supposed rarity. These beauties can cost anywhere from $600 – $2500, depending on the breeder. When looking for a puppy, it’s important to check on its background.

Why are there so many chocolate Labrador Retrievers?

Because chocolate is a popular Labrador Retriever color but a recessive gene, some breeders use poor breeding and genetic practices to try and have more chocolate puppies. However, if the breeder has chocolate Lab puppies “naturally” in litters, then health problems are not usually an issue.
